  • maq pair end alignment error

    maq pair end alignment error

    maq map out.map re.bfa pair1.bfq pair2.bfq

    -- maq-0.6.3
    [ma_load_reads] loading reads...
    [ma_load_reads] set length of the first read as 41.
    [ma_load_reads] set length of the second read as 41.
    maq: read.cc:59: longreads_t* ma_load_reads(void*, int, void*, int): Assertion `strcmp(name, lr->name[j]) == 0' failed.
    Aborted


    what's the problem?

      • #4
        You should change your read name to:

        seq1/1, seq1/2
        seq2/1, seq2/2

        MAQ needs to parse the read names to get pairing. Sorry for the inconvenience.
